What is a scoliosis brace?

Ka scoliosis ideaática It is a deformity of the vertebral column that causes a deviationón of the same, and that gives it an appearance of “S” o de “C”, instead of having an aspect of itístraight line seen from front. Además, is the cause of a severe functional disorder and isético for the patient, as it can cause the bones of the spine to rotate causing a shoulder to, a manóplate or a hip remain más higher on one side than on the other.

The témino idiopáethical means that the cause of the disorder is unknown. Nevertheless, in líIn general terms, there are two factors that decisively influence the development of the deformity., that are the predispositionón genéethics and growth.

¿Whaté treatments have scoliosis?

At the moment there are only two possible treatments: the orthopéI say with corsé and the correctionón wantúrgy using spindlesón vertebral. Nevertheless, both options are partial solutions, since the hearté it is not able to correct the deformity but to stop its process, and the surgeryía consists of merging segments móvillas of the column, which reduces curvature. But really, currently there are noneún treatment aimed at correcting the cause of the deformity.

Currently there are twoílines of treatment for idiop scoliosisáteenager's tica: conservative and chirúrgica. the choiceóNo treatment dependá aspects such as age, the maturationón óbe of the patient, the type of curve and if éit's progressing.

Conservative treatment is recommended for patients with moderate curves or in those cases in which it is anticipated.é a Ráeager to progressón. the hearté is the optionón conservativeás backed by studies, ya what isá shown that it can avoid surgeryíto in meás of a 70% from the patients.

The results of the treatment areán directly related to the núnumber of hours of cors usageé. Corsés cláPhysicians such as Boston or Milwaukee have been considered standards of orthopedic treatment.éI say during años, but its principles of correctnessón isán being replaced by biomech conceptsáunique three-dimensional.

the hearté de Chêneau-Rigo is one of those that best applies the three-dimensional concept in remodeling.ón of the trunk and stands out for its effectiveness in the fight to avoid the progressionóno scoliosis. The specific physiotherapyífica, like the método Schroth, It is an ideal therapy as a complement to corsé in stages or as treatment úunique in others, as it helps improve posture, make the curves more flexible and tone in a special wayípays to patients.

¿Whaté it's a hearté ortopémedicine for scoliosis?

a hearté ortopédico is a plastic vestástic rígido that is placed around the torso, from under the armpits to the hips. It has straps to keep it in place, in order to straighten the spine.

the hearté ortopéI say tambiéit's not called “orthotics”. Hay corsés of several different types. A traumaólogo or another person specializing in orthopedics worká with you to choose the corsé let it be meáit's right for you. the hearté right to beá the one that works best for the type of curvature of your spine and alsoén the one that you find más cóway of carrying.

¿Whyé se colocan corsés?

wear a corseté is usually the first step taken if you need treatment for idiop scoliosisática. The méI tell you to prescribeá a hearté ortopéI am saying in the hope that it will prevent your spinal curvature from getting worse and to prevent a operationón of fuseóno spinal (o vertebral).

¿Cóyou actúin the hearté?

For a cors to go wellé, you must still be growingía. Before prescribing you a corsé, the team that attends you studyá your case to make sure it is notáIt's too far along in the development process.. For it, measure youánot the height; tea hasáno questions about theíears in case you're a girl; of the harán radiographeríace of the hip bones, the hand and the muñeca.

Los corsés do not go well with all kinds of curvatures. Los corsés are not useful when the curvature of the spine is excessive (usually from meás de 40 degrees). And they are not necessary when the curvature is scarce (of less than 20 degrees).

A traumaólogo or another orthopedic specialist to review youá and recommendá a hearté basádepending on the type of scoliosis you have, how serious it is and its locationón in column.

The body and curvature of each patient are úunique, so cors must be manufacturedés customized for each patient. The team that takes you will send youá to an orthotics specialist to fit you into a braceé. Some hospitals have orthotics specialists who can even fabricate braces.és solo a día. In other cases, it can take several weeks to make a corsé.

As you grow, orthotics specialists may need to fit or even replace your braceé.

Corsés de Wilmington y de Boston

These colorsés vest type are used to treat moderate curvatures of the torso cageácica and the lower part of the vertebral column. Both are backed by an excellent track record related to both use and research.ón.

both corsés are worn under clothing. They cover the torso from the hips to the armpits and areán made with plasticálight and r sticoíguide. They adapt to the body, using special molds and fillings that allow adjusting the alignmentón from the column to the hearté.

  • the hearté from Wilmington closes in front (or through the chest) and his designñwhere isá customized for each person's body. The heart specialistés makes a plaster cast of the torso, that you use to create the corsé.
  • the hearté from Boston closes behindás or from behind. East á available in many different sizes that are customized by padding and trimming.

The number of hours per dayía during which people need to wear corsetsé wasía, but usually ranges from 12 and 20 hours.

Corsé de Cheneau

It is a corseté the plácustom stico that is sometimes used with the méall physiotherapy Schroth.

Corsé from Charleston

It's overé only worn at night. Like the vests they wear during the dayía, it is a pieceólida de pláStico that holds the back in the positionón proper. Instead of helping the person to stand upright, Eastá diseñthere are para “overcorrect” the curvature by keeping the spine bent to one side. He is a course guyé it only usually helps with C-shaped curves that affect the lower back.

Corsé the Milwaukee

It is the first type of corsé what is inventedó to treat scoliosis. just like the corsés type vest, people wear them 12 a 20 hours a dayía. It is a pieceólida de pláElastic that fits around the hips and waist with vertical bars at the front and back that are attached to a ring that goes around the neck. Since it is más difíeasy to carry, it's overé práhas practically ceased to be used.

Corsé corrective dinámico SpineCor

It is a méall subjectón más flexible using webbing and a cotton vestón. Anyway, doesn't seem to be as effective as the other corsés.
